A small-group winery visit in Domaso with a cellar tour and a hilltop tasting of three Lake Como wines paired with local food.

“This family-run winery in the hills of Lake Como is so much more than a wine tasting — it’s a truly authentic and memorable experience. From the start, we were welcomed like old friends and treated to generous pours of excellent wine, each paired with delicious local bites that made it feel like a full meal. We chose the vegetarian option, which included a fresh salad with house-made olive oil and balsamic vinegar, warm bread, flavorful bruschetta, and a rustic potato cake. The final course featured incredible cheeses made from their own cows. The non-veg option also looked fantastic, with a variety of charcuterie. A highlight was the tour of…”

Carozzi in Valsassina pairs a guided dairy visit with tasting 8 cheeses, wine, honey, and compotes plus a Lake Como audio guide.

“It’s interesting to watch the production of cheese which you can try later during the tasting. Inside the diary, the smell is quite intense, so you’d better be prepared for such “attractions”. We were in a group of Italians and foreigners, thus the guide spoke mostly in Italian while there was a very little explanation in English only, which was a bit frustrating (in my opinion it shouldn’t be even mixed). You cannot take any photos inside of production line which is a bit disappointing too.”
